Postby 2dimes on Sun Aug 26, 2018 8:04 am

I worked with possibly a majority of Muslims a few years ago. They were almost all ok, some I even hung out with outside of work.

The religion seems to have at least four layers, then it is much further complicated by being divided into regions and sects. Some of which violently oppose other adherents of the faith.

Anyone picking a simple side, such as, "Islam is bad. They're gonna get you." Or "Islam is the religion of peace." Must be unable to pay attention or see reality. It's way too complicated to just lump in to a predictable single dimensional concept.

As for someone being phobic of it. I'm sure there are people that are. I have never knowingly met one. I'm not certain it is completely irrational but perhaps could be expanded to such a point.

I think the word like many others gets thrown around so much it's pretty pointless to use it.
